Most people only encounter coffee beans that have already been roasted. Unless you have lived or traveled in a coffee-producing region, it is hard to have the chance to see a coffee tree with your own eyes. This plant is pruned relatively short during the seedling stage, but once mature it can grow to about 30 feet tall, covered with dark green, symmetrically arranged waxy leaves. The fruit grows in clusters along the branches. After the white flowers are pollinated, the berries need a full year to mature. Because fruiting is a continuous cycle, it is not unusual for green and ripe fruit to hang on the same branch at the same time. Coffee trees usually live between 20 and 30 years and can adapt to a variety of climates, as long as temperatures do not fluctuate drastically. If given a choice, they prefer fertile soil, mild temperatures, abundant rainfall, and shaded sunlight.

Botanical Classification

Biologically, coffee belongs to the order Gentianales. This order contains more than 500 families and 6,000 genera of tropical trees and shrubs. The coffee family was first described by the Swedish botanist Linnaeus in the 18th century, who recorded Coffea arabica in his 1753 book Species Plantarum. Even today, botanists still disagree about the exact classification. Considering that coffee plants range from low shrubs to tall trees, that leaf sizes vary from 1 centimeter to 40 centimeters, that colors range from purple and yellow to dark green, and that an estimated 25 to 100 coffee species exist on Earth, it is not hard to understand why the debate exists.

In the current commercial coffee industry, the two coffee species that occupy important positions are Arabica and Canephora (more commonly known as Robusta).

The main Arabica coffee varieties include: Bourbon, Typica, Caturra, Mundo Novo, TICO, SAN RAMON, and Jamaica Blue Mountain.

The Arabica species originated from the original coffee trees found in Ethiopia. This variety can produce high-quality, mild, aromatic coffee beans and accounts for about 70% of total global production. On the international market, it also commands the highest prices. High-quality Arabica is suitable for cultivation at elevations between 2,000 and 6,000 feet above sea level—the ideal altitude varies depending on distance from the equator. The most critical factor is that the temperature must remain mild, neither too hot nor too cold, preferably between 59 and 75 degrees Fahrenheit, with annual rainfall of about 60 inches. Arabica is relatively adaptable, but sudden severe frost can be fatal. Cultivation is worthwhile because wild coffee grows on steep slopes and is extremely difficult to harvest. In addition, it requires extra care because Arabica is more susceptible to various diseases than Robusta. Arabica is self-pollinating. The beans are flatter and more elongated than Robusta, and their caffeine content is lower.

Robusta Coffee

The vast majority of the world's Robusta comes from west-central Africa, and it is also grown in Brazil, Southeast Asia including Indonesia and Vietnam. Although its output accounts for only 30% of the world total, its planted area continues to expand. From a genetic perspective, Robusta has fewer chromosomes than Arabica, and its coffee beans are rounder and smaller. The tree is more vigorous and has stronger resistance to viruses and parasites. These characteristics make cultivation simpler and less costly, and also allow it to tolerate higher temperatures. Robusta is suitable for growing at temperatures between 75 and 85 degrees Fahrenheit, with much lower altitude requirements than Arabica, and annual rainfall of 60 inches is sufficient. Like Arabica, it is also unable to withstand frost. Compared with Arabica beans, Robusta beans are noticeably inferior in taste and have 50% to 60% more caffeine. At first, it was used only in blends and instant coffee.

Anatomy of the Coffee Fruit

Beneath the outer skin of the coffee fruit is a thin, jam-like mesocarp pulp. The inner fruit—that is, the coffee bean—is wrapped in a parchment-like sheath, and inside the sheath there are two coffee beans separated by a thin membrane. Biologists call this membrane SPERMODERM, but in the coffee trade it is more commonly called "silver skin."

What are Arabica coffee beans?

Arabica beans

Scientific name: Coffea arabica (Arabica beans)

Family and genus: Rubiaceae, Coffea

Coffee trees can mainly be divided into two major varieties: Arabica and Robusta (not commonly seen on the market).

The Arabica species is the most traditional Arabian coffee variety. It originated in East Africa. Before the 15th century, coffee was long monopolized by the Arab world, so Europeans called it "Arabian coffee."

Originally, all commercial coffee in the world was small-bean coffee, until a large-scale disease outbreak in the late 19th century led growers to begin searching for other disease-resistant varieties. At present, small-bean coffee is still the main coffee variety, accounting for about three-quarters of total world coffee production. It is mainly grown in Latin American countries, with some also grown in Indonesia and Pacific islands. Brazil, currently the world's largest coffee producer, has geographical and climatic conditions very suitable for the growth of small-bean coffee, and the main coffee variety grown there is also small-bean coffee. Brazil's coffee output accounts for more than one-third of total world production.

The fruit of small-bean coffee is smaller than that of medium-bean and large-bean coffee. The berry is oval and generally contains two seeds, the so-called "coffee beans."

Subspecies:

Among the Arabica series of small-bean coffee, three earlier subspecies are: Blue Mountain, Typica, and Bourbon. Jamaica Blue Mountain is widely recognized as the best coffee in the world. Typica coffee originated in Ethiopia and southeastern Sudan. It is the most widely cultivated coffee variety in the Western Hemisphere and has relatively high yields in Hawaii; Hawaii Kona is comparable to Blue Mountain coffee, with a price difference of only 1 to 3 US dollars. The Bourbon subspecies was introduced to the Americas in the 18th century by French settlers from Bourbon Island (today's Reunion Island, a French territory located in the Indian Ocean east of Madagascar). Today it is widely grown in producing areas in the Western Hemisphere such as Brazil, with limited cultivation in Yunnan, China. The caffeine content of the Bourbon subspecies is 20% to 30% higher than that of the Typica subspecies, but lower than that of most coffee subspecies. The primary branches initially grow upward at a 45-degree angle to the trunk and droop as they bear fruit. The nodes on the side branches are relatively dense, the yield is high, and production is relatively high. However, the berries are smaller and ripen faster, so it is not resistant to strong winds or heavy rain. Bourbon coffee is the variety second only to Typica among small-bean coffees. It bears more fruit and has higher yields, but the berries are smaller and ripen more slowly.

The small-bean coffee grown in Yunnan, China, is mainly the Typica and Bourbon subspecies. From a botanical perspective, Yunnan small-bean coffee is genetically related to the widely recognized finest Jamaica Blue Mountain and Hawaii Kona.

Arabica coffee tree

One of the most important coffee tree species in the world.

Arabica species (scientific name Coffea arabica). The place of origin of the Arabica species is the Abyssinian Plateau in Ethiopia (now the Ethiopian Highlands). It was initially mainly used as medicine, and in the 13th century the habit of roasting it for drinking was developed. In the 16th century it spread through the Arab world to Europe and further became a beverage loved by people all over the world.

Among the world's coffee beans, Arabica accounts for about 65% to 80%. Its excellent flavor and aroma make it the only one among these native species that can be drunk directly and on its own. However, its resistance to drought, frost damage, pests, and diseases is relatively low, especially to leaf rust, coffee's greatest natural enemy, so producing countries are all committed to improving varieties. For example, Sri Lanka, as is well known, was once one of the famous coffee-producing countries, but at the end of the 19th century, due to the rampant spread of leaf rust, not a single coffee estate was spared. After that, Sri Lanka turned to developing black tea and, together with India, became a black tea kingdom.

The Arabica species is a relatively large shrub. Its leaves are oval and dark green, and its fruit is also oval, generally containing two slightly flat beans. The beans are small and round, with an elongated oval shape on the front and a narrow, curved S-shaped center crack. The arc on the back of the bean is relatively smooth. Its caffeine content is about 1% to 1.7%.

Arabica coffee trees mostly grow at elevations between 900 meters and 2,000 meters. They are relatively cold-tolerant, with a suitable growing temperature of 15 to 24°C. They require relatively high humidity, with annual rainfall of no less than 1,500 milliliters, and they also have relatively high requirements for cultivation techniques and conditions.

The main producing areas of Arabica coffee beans are South America (except parts of Argentina and Brazil), the countries of Central America, Africa (Kenya, Ethiopia, and other places, mainly East Africa), and Asia (including Yemen, India, and parts of Papua New Guinea). A small amount of Arabica coffee beans is also grown in Yunnan, Hainan, and Taiwan in China.

Arabica coffee

Arabica coffee, also known as Arabian coffee, had its taxonomic position determined by Linnaeus in 1753. It produces Arabica coffee beans, which can be considered high-quality coffee beans throughout the world and are also the only coffee that can be drunk without any added ingredients.

The two best varieties of Arabica coffee are Typica coffee and Bourbon coffee, but other varieties have also developed well, including Caturra coffee (grown in Brazil and Colombia), Mundo Novo coffee (from Brazil), Tico coffee (widely planted in Central America), and the famous Jamaica Blue Mountain coffee.

Arabica coffee trees are suitable for cultivation in countries located between the Tropic of Cancer and the Tropic of Capricorn at elevations of about 1,000 to 2,000 meters with mountainous terrain. They grow on well-drained, fertile hillsides and require abundant sunlight, a continuous rainy season, and ample rainfall, a seasonal climate with temperatures of 15 to 24 degrees, mild daytime temperatures that are not excessively hot, and less than two hours of direct sunlight. Therefore, farmers usually interplant many taller, similar varieties of trees in coffee plantations for shade. Nighttime temperatures are around 15 degrees. If the temperature is too high, the coffee berries will develop too quickly and will not produce small, intensely flavored, hard, high-quality Arabica coffee. If it is too low and frost occurs, the coffee trees will freeze to death.

Arabica coffee trees are usually relatively large shrubs, with green, oval leaves and relatively poor resistance to rust disease. Their lifespan ranges from 20 to 30 years (depending on production conditions and the level of care), after which they must be replanted. They generally yield once every 3 to 4 years. The fruit is oval and generally contains two relatively flat coffee beans with winding grooves, somewhat like peanuts. If there is only one, it is called a peaberry. Its output accounts for about 70% of total world coffee production.

Robusta coffee Robusta

Robusta coffee, more precisely Coffea canephora, produces Robusta coffee beans. Because its flavor is relatively poor and its caffeine content is 2 to 3 times that of Arabica coffee, it is usually used to supply large-scale coffee industries for instant coffee and as a supplement to Arabica coffee.

Robusta coffee trees can grow in lower mountainous areas and prefer a warm equatorial climate, with temperatures stable within the range of 24 to 29 degrees. They have relatively strong resistance to rust disease and also have relatively high yields. Robusta coffee trees are very robust shrubs or small trees, more than 10 meters tall, but with relatively shallow roots. The maturation period lasts as long as 11 months. Robusta coffee beans are relatively round in appearance, with the side of the center crack somewhat swollen, and the groove is very straight, much like half a soybean. They are mostly produced in west-central Africa, throughout Southeast Asia, and Brazil's Conilon region.
